Market Update
The Real Estate Board of Greater Vancouver (REBGV) reports that residential home sales in the region totalled 3,762 in June 2021, a 54% increase from June 2020, and an 11.9% decrease from May 2021. Last month’s sales were 18.4% above the 10-year June sales average.
“We’re now seeing a market that’s beginning to normalize from the torrid pace in the spring. This is making multiple offers less common, allowing subjects to be seen on offers more frequently again, and is making new price records less likely.” Keith Stewart, REBGV economist said.
